Don't even bother calling them HAPP anymore. It's Suzo. Before Suzo took over HAPP subcontracted IL for all their sticks. These are the sticks that were primarily in all US cabs 87 and up. When Suzo took over they used their own factory in China to reproduce IL style sticks with their own POS microswitches called EZ.

IL's molds are more precise and they have always used Cherry brand switches. Suzo is poor quality and their prices have gone up even with their own factory.

The more you know.
